What You’ll Do
- Conduct integrated rural development initiatives to enhance community engagement and participation.
- Facilitate social development services that promote active community involvement.
- Coordinate land reform projects that support equitable land access and usage.
- Organize and facilitate training programs for state land and land reform beneficiaries to ensure successful implementation of initiatives.
- Collaborate with various stakeholders to align development strategies with community needs.
- Assess agricultural land and provide policy analysis to inform decision-making processes.
What You’ll Need
- A Grade 12 certificate and an appropriate postgraduate qualification (NQF level 8) in Agriculture or a related field, recognized by SAQA.
- A minimum of 2-3 years of experience in Agriculture or Rural Development.
- A valid driver’s license, with exceptions made for individuals with disabilities.
- In-depth knowledge of legislative frameworks governing the Public Service, including the Public Service Act and related regulations.
- Proven experience in rural development practices, policy analysis, and people management.
- Strong communication and leadership skills, along with the ability to interpret maps effectively.
